Types of Mental Health Providers
Local Colleges  Psychiatrist - A licensed medical doctor who specializes in the diagnosis, treatment, and prevention of mental
M. & Family Therapists illnesses. They may work with you on everyday problems like stress or more complex issues like schizophrenia.
Psychiatrists can prescribe medications.
Mental Health Professionals  Psychologist - A licensed specialist who provides clinical therapy or counseling for a variety of mental health care
conditions. They have earned a doctorate degree in psychology and are required to complete several years of
Need Help with Utility supervised practice before becoming licensed.
Need Help with Utility supervised practice before becoming licensed.
 Counselor/Therapist – A specialist who provides mental health services to diagnose and treat mental and
NGP Pharmacy List emotional health issues. They may use a variety of therapeutic techniques. Licensed Counselors have a master’s or
NO to Mental Health Cuts a doctoral degree in counseling or a related area.
 Neuropsychologist – A licensed psychologist with expertise in how behavior and motor skills are related to brain

Office of Huma Rights structures and systems.


 Social Worker - A specialist who provides treatment for social and health problems. Some social workers may
Thrift store work in employee assistance programs or as case managers who coordinate psychiatric, medical and other services
on your behalf. Others specialize in domestic violence or chronic illness. Most social workers have a master’s degree
Sacramento Therapists in social work; many are licensed as a LCSW.
 Psychiatric Nurse- Licensed registered nurses (R.N.) who have extra training in mental health. Under supervision of
SACRAMENTO PSYCHIATRISTS
medical doctors, they may offer mental health assessments and psychotherapy and they may help manage
SACRAMENTO PSYCHOLOGISTS medications. Advanced practice registered nurses (A.P.R.N.) can diagnose and treat mental illnesses.
 Marriage and Family Therapist (MFT)- Therapists who evaluate and treat disorders within the context of the family.
Psychological Association These therapists provide help with a range of problems, such as depression, parent-child conflicts, and eating
disorders.
